Sr. Software Engineer

Based in Fort Bend County, Texas, Karthik Marupeddi is a Senior Software Engineer at TIGA, The Integration Group of Americas, a renowned systems integration and engineering services company. With over a decade of professional experience in the software sector, he has been pivotal in improving operational efficiency, increasing reliability, and enhancing safety for industrial markets.

Originally from India, he moved to the United States 15 years ago to pursue higher education, earning his Master’s degree.

Karthik Marupeddi's Work with TIGA

Marupeddi joined TIGA in 2019 and has since been responsible for designing and developing the IOps software. This software integrates existing SCADA systems, allowing end users to efficiently manage oil and gas assets from virtually any device. He also designed and developed a portfolio vertical for Messenger+, enabling it to forecast scheduling, capacity, location, and segment-related challenges for customers based on primary input into the system. Furthermore, he developed the user interface (UI) using open-source technologies like Angular, Yarn, Typescript, HTML, CSS, and material design.

In addition to his work on IOps and Messenger+, he contributed to developing UI components as services, such as notifications and confirmation pop-ups. He also created a model for search functionalities that expedited development, improving the overall efficiency of many applications within the organization.

Career Trajectory

After completing his Master’s degree, Marupeddi began his professional career as a Software Developer at Verizon Business in Richardson, Texas, where he worked for two years. His first project involved creating a web-based application for clients to manage their Verizon Business services online. His responsibilities included designing user interfaces, developing code to handle XML data, and designing core functionalities using Struts, Hibernate, and JavaScript. He also performed health checks on applications in production to ensure smooth operations.

Marupeddi's other significant project at Verizon Business was with its E-Bonding web application. This platform-independent application allowed Verizon customers to generate orders and trouble tickets and proactively and reactively manage inventory. His expertise in web services and data processing came into play here, where he developed web services using JWS JBoss Annotations, implemented code to read XML data, and created Java interfaces for the services in the business layer.

Following his time at Verizon, Marupeddi worked as a Java Developer for the Idaho Department of Health and Welfare for three years. During his tenure, he worked on various applications such as IBES, e-Verify, SVES/SOLQI, and Idalink. These applications utilized agile and scrum methodologies and were designed to process crucial state data, including eligibility determinations for public assistance programs.

After completing his project with the state of Idaho, Marupeddi spent five years working as a Software Engineer at ABB, based in Sugarland, Texas. He worked on the nMarket Suite, a comprehensive transaction management platform for bidding, position management, scheduling, dispatch, settlement, and reporting.

Academic Background

Marupeddi graduated with a Master of Science in Electrical and Computer Science Engineering from Southern Illinois University Carbondale in 2008. He earned a full tuition scholarship and stipend for his final two semesters as a Graduate Assistant.

Before his Master’s degree, Marupeddi earned his Bachelor’s degree in Technology, Electronic, and Communication Engineering from Jawaharlal Nehru Technological University in Hyderabad, India, in 2005.

He also holds various certifications for Angular 2 Essential Training and Learn AngularJS 2: The Basics. Additionally, Marupeddi is a certified Scrum Product Owner from the Scrum Alliance and has obtained Java Programmer and Business Component Developer certifications from Sun Microsystems.
